今やアプリ開発は子供の遊びです
公開: 2023-02-10ノーコードおよびローコードのアプリ開発は、アプリケーションの作成方法に革命をもたらした技術的進歩です。 これらのプラットフォームにより、個人は広範なプログラミングの知識や経験を必要とせずにアプリケーションを作成できます。 視覚的なドラッグ アンド ドロップ インターフェイスと事前に構築されたコンポーネントを使用して、アプリ開発のプロセスをよりアクセスしやすく、ユーザー フレンドリーにします。
ノーコード プラットフォームは、コーディングを必要としないアプリ開発の完全なソリューションを提供します。ローコード プラットフォームは、多少のコーディングは必要ですが、記述する必要のあるコードの量を大幅に削減します。 これらのプラットフォームはどちらも近年大きな注目を集めており、現在、アプリ開発業界のゲームチェンジャーと見なされています.
ノーコードおよびローコード市場は、今後数年間で驚くべき速度で成長すると予測されています。 最近の調査によると、市場は 2021 年から 2026 年にかけて 30% の複合年間成長率 (CAGR) で成長すると推定されています。この成長は、より迅速かつ効率的なアプリ開発に対する需要の増加と、企業が迅速に適応する必要性に起因する可能性があります。変化する市況に。
ノーコードおよびローコード プラットフォームによるアプリ開発の民主化は、個人にも企業にも大きな影響を与えています。 これらのプラットフォームにより、技術的なスキルに関係なく、誰もが自分のアイデアを実現できるようになりました。 プログラミングの経験がほとんどまたはまったくない子供、学生、および個人が独自のアプリケーションを学習して作成できるようになり、アプリ開発がよりアクセスしやすく包括的なものになりました。
さらに、ノーコードおよびローコード プラットフォームにより、企業は変化する市場状況に迅速に対応し、顧客の要求を満たすことが可能になりました。 アプリケーションは、数週間または数か月ではなく、数日または数時間で開発できるようになり、企業はイノベーションを起こし、競合他社に先んじることができます。
ノーコードおよびローコードのアプリ開発は、アプリ開発業界に大きな影響を与え、企業と個人の両方に新しい可能性をもたらしました。 市場の成長と需要の増加に伴い、今後数年間で成長を続ける予定です。 洞察を得るために、トピックをさらに深く掘り下げましょう!
ノーコード アプリ開発
ノーコード アプリ開発は、個人や企業がコードを 1 行も書かずに複雑なアプリケーションを作成できるテクノロジー業界で急速に成長している傾向です。 これは、視覚的なドラッグ アンド ドロップ インターフェイスと、ノーコード アプリ開発プラットフォームによって提供されるビルド済みのコンポーネントを使用することで実現されます。 これらのプラットフォームの目的は、プログラミング経験のない人を含め、より幅広い個人が利用できるアプリ開発のための完全なソリューションを提供することです。
ノーコードアプリ開発のメリット
ノーコード アプリ開発とは、コードを一切書かずにアプリケーションを構築するプロセスを指します。 ビジュアル インターフェイス、ドラッグ アンド ドロップ機能、および事前に作成されたテンプレートを利用して、技術者以外のユーザーが独自のアプリケーションを作成および管理できるようにします。 ノーコード開発の台頭により、アプリの作成がより簡単かつ迅速になり、企業はアイデアを機能的なアプリケーションにすばやく変換できるようになりました。 ノーコード アプリ開発の主な利点のいくつかを次に示します。
–開発時間の短縮:コードなしのアプリ開発により、アプリケーションの構築にかかる時間が大幅に短縮されます。 コーディングが不要なため、開発をより迅速かつ少ない労力で行うことができます。 これにより、数か月かかる従来のアプリ開発と比較して、数日または数週間でアプリを立ち上げることができます。
–技術的なスキルは不要:コードを使用しない開発により、技術的なスキルが不要になります。 技術者以外のユーザーは、ドラッグ アンド ドロップ ツール、事前に作成されたテンプレート、およびビジュアル インターフェイスを使用してアプリケーションを構築できます。 これは、企業が IT チームに依存したり、高価な開発者を雇ってアプリケーションを構築したりする必要がなくなったことを意味します。
–費用対効果の高いソリューション:ノーコード アプリ開発は、企業にとって費用対効果の高いソリューションです。 開発時間が短縮され、技術的なスキルが不要になるということは、企業が開発コストを節約し、リソースを他の分野に割り当てることができることを意味します。 最近のレポートによると、ノーコード プラットフォームを使用する企業は、従来の開発方法と比較して開発コストを最大 80% 節約できます。
人気のノーコード アプリ開発プラットフォームの例
ノーコード アプリ開発プラットフォームは、企業が技術的なスキルを必要とせずにアプリケーションを迅速かつ簡単に構築できるため、人気が高まっています。 これらのプラットフォームは、ユーザーがアプリケーションを作成および管理するのに役立つ幅広いツール、テンプレート、およびビジュアル インターフェイスを提供します。 以下に、一般的なノーコード アプリ開発プラットフォームの 3 つの例を示します。
–Bubble: Bubble は、ユーザーが Web およびモバイル アプリケーションを簡単に構築できるコード不要のプラットフォームです。ビジュアル インターフェイス、ドラッグ アンド ドロップ ツール、および事前に作成されたテンプレートを提供するため、技術者以外のユーザーでもカスタム アプリケーションを簡単に作成できます。 バブルには大規模で成長しているユーザー コミュニティがあり、そのアプリケーションは、電子商取引、ソーシャル ネットワーキング、プロジェクト管理など、幅広い目的で使用されています。
–Adalo: Adalo は、モバイル アプリケーションの作成に特化したノーコード プラットフォームです。ユーザーがカスタム アプリケーションを簡単に構築および管理できるようにする、幅広いツール、テンプレート、およびビジュアル インターフェイスを提供します。 Adalo は、スタートアップからエンタープライズ組織まで、あらゆる規模の企業で使用されており、そのユーザー フレンドリーなインターフェイスと強力な機能が高く評価されています。
–Wix: Wix は、コード不要のアプリ開発も提供する人気のウェブサイト ビルダーです。ユーザーがカスタム アプリケーションを構築および管理するのに役立つ、さまざまなテンプレート、ドラッグ アンド ドロップ ツール、およびビジュアル インターフェイスを提供します。 Wix は世界中で 1 億 6000 万人以上のユーザーに使用されており、その使いやすさと多用途性で知られています。 小規模ビジネスのウェブサイト、ブログ、カスタム アプリケーションのいずれを構築する場合でも、Wix には作業を完了するのに役立つツールが用意されています。
ローコードアプリ開発
ローコード アプリ開発は、最小限のコーディングでアプリケーションを作成できるようにするソフトウェア開発で急速に成長している傾向です。 このアプローチでは、ドラッグ アンド ドロップ コンポーネント、ビジュアル モデル、ビルド済みテンプレートを利用してアプリケーション開発プロセスの多くを自動化し、開発者や技術者以外のユーザーがカスタム アプリケーションを迅速かつ効率的に構築できるようにします。 使いやすさと開発プロセスを高速化する機能により、ローコードはカスタム アプリケーションを構築するための一般的な方法になりつつあります。 ローコード アプリ開発市場は、急速な成長を続けると予想されます。このテクノロジーを活用して、特定のニーズや要件を満たすカスタム アプリケーションを作成しようとする組織がますます増えているからです。
ローコードアプリ開発のメリット
ローコード アプリ開発は、従来のソフトウェア開発方法よりも多くの利点があるため、近年人気が高まっています。 ローコード開発環境では、開発者はアプリケーションをより迅速に、より少ないコードで作成およびデプロイできるため、開発時間とコストが削減されます。 さらに、ローコード プラットフォームは直感的で視覚的なインターフェイスを提供するため、技術者以外のユーザーでもアプリケーションを簡単に構築できます。 ローコード アプリ開発の主な利点は次の 3 つです。
–開発時間とコストの削減:ローコード アプリの開発により、従来のソフトウェア開発方法と比較して開発時間を最大 80% 削減できます。 これは、組織がアプリケーションをより早く市場に投入できることを意味し、その結果、投資収益率が向上します。 また、ローコード プラットフォームのビジュアル インターフェイスにより、コーディングの必要性が減り、開発コストを削減できます。
–効率の向上:ローコード プラットフォームにより、開発者はアプリケーションをより迅速に、より少ないコーディングで作成できるため、全体的な効率が向上します。 さらに、ローコード プラットフォームはより直感的なインターフェイスを提供するため、技術に詳しくないユーザーでもアプリケーションを簡単に構築できます。 Forrester Research の調査によると、ローコード プラットフォームは、従来のソフトウェア開発方法と比較して、生産性を最大 10 倍向上させることができます。
–より幅広い人々へのアクセシビリティ:ローコード プラットフォームにより、技術的スキルが限られている人々でもアプリケーションを作成できるようになります。 これは、組織がアプリケーションを構築するために、ビジネス アナリストや対象分野の専門家など、幅広い人々の専門知識を活用できることを意味します。 Gartner の調査によると、2024 年までにローコード開発がアプリケーション開発活動の 65% を占めるようになります。
一般的なローコード アプリ開発プラットフォームの例
ローコード アプリ開発プラットフォームは、アプリケーションを構築するための視覚的なインターフェイスを提供します。これにより、組織は、従来のソフトウェア開発方法と比較して、より少ないコードでアプリケーションをより迅速に作成および展開できます。 現在利用可能ないくつかの一般的なローコード プラットフォームがあり、それぞれが独自の機能セットを提供しています。 一般的なローコード アプリ開発プラットフォームの 3 つの例を次に示します。
–Salesforce Lightning: Salesforce Lightning は、Salesforce プラットフォームの一部であるローコード プラットフォームです。カスタム アプリケーションを構築するための視覚的なインターフェイスと、開発を加速するのに役立つ事前構築済みコンポーネントのライブラリを提供します。 また、Salesforce Lightning は、モバイル アプリケーションを構築および展開するための多数のツールを提供するため、Web とモバイルの両方のアプリケーションを構築しようとしている組織にとって一般的な選択肢となっています。
–OutSystems: OutSystems は、カスタム アプリケーションを構築するためのビジュアル インターフェイスと、構築済みコンポーネントのライブラリを提供するローコード プラットフォームです。OutSystemsは、モバイルアプリケーションの構築と展開、および他のシステムやデータソースとの統合のためのツールも多数提供しています。 OutSystems は、医療、金融サービス、小売など、幅広い業界の組織で使用されています。
–PowerApps: PowerApps は、Microsoft が提供するローコード プラットフォームです。カスタム アプリケーションを構築するための視覚的なインターフェイスと、構築済みのコンポーネントとテンプレートのライブラリを提供します。 PowerApps は、モバイル アプリケーションの構築と展開、および他のシステムやデータ ソースとの統合のための多数のツールも提供します。 PowerApps は、あらゆる規模の組織で広く使用されており、Microsoft テクノロジを使用する組織で特に人気があります。
ノーコードとローコードがアプリ開発に与える影響
ノーコードおよびローコードのアプリ開発の出現は、アプリケーションの構築と展開の方法に大きな影響を与えました。 アプリケーション、ノーコード、およびローコード プラットフォームを構築するための視覚的なインターフェイスを提供することで、技術者以外の人がコードを記述せずにアプリケーションを作成および展開できるようになりました。 これにより、アプリ開発の新しい可能性が開かれ、アプリケーション作成の民主化が促進されました。 ノーコードとローコードがアプリ開発に影響を与えた 3 つの方法を次に示します。
–非技術者向けのアプリ開発へのアクセシビリティ:ノーコードおよびローコードのアプリ開発プラットフォームにより、非技術者がアプリケーションを作成およびデプロイできます。 これには、ビジネス アナリスト、対象分野の専門家、およびドメインの知識はあるが技術的な専門知識を持っていない可能性があるその他の利害関係者が含まれます。 Gartner の調査によると、2024 年までにローコード開発がアプリケーション開発活動の 65% を占めるようになります。
–アプリ開発の民主化:非技術者がアプリケーションを作成してデプロイできるようにすることで、ノーコードおよびローコード プラットフォームはアプリ開発の民主化に貢献してきました。 これにより、アプリケーションの作成に参加できる人の数が増え、組織はより幅広い人々の専門知識を活用できるようになりました。 これにより、さまざまな背景や視点を持つ人々が自分のアイデアを実現できるため、より多様なアプリケーションが作成されるようになりました。
–アプリ開発における創造性とイノベーションの向上:ノーコードおよびローコード プラットフォームによって提供されるビジュアル インターフェイスにより、人々は新しいことを簡単に実験して試すことができます。 これにより、人々は新しくユニークな方法でアプリケーションを構築できるようになり、アプリ開発における創造性と革新性が高まりました。 さらに、非技術者がアプリケーションを作成して展開できるようになったことで、アプリ開発の新しい可能性が開かれました。これまでアプリケーションの構築を考えたことのなかった人でも、今ではそれができるようになっています。
結論
ノーコードおよびローコードのアプリ開発プラットフォームは、アプリケーションの構築と展開の方法に革命をもたらしました。 アプリケーションを構築するための視覚的なインターフェイスを提供し、非技術者がアプリケーションを作成して展開できるようにすることで、これらのプラットフォームはアプリ開発の民主化を支援し、アプリ開発の新しい可能性を切り開いてきました。
ノーコードおよびローコードのアプリ開発の利点には、開発時間とコストの削減、効率の向上、より多くの人々へのアクセシビリティ、アプリ開発における創造性とイノベーションの向上、アプリ開発の民主化が含まれます。
アプリ開発の未来は、ノーコードおよびローコード プラットフォームの継続的な成長と開発によって形成される可能性があります。 これらのプラットフォームが進化と改善を続けるにつれて、より多くの人々がアプリケーションを作成および展開できるようになり、さらに多様なアプリケーションが作成されるようになります。
ノーコードおよびローコードのアプリ開発の世界を探求することに興味があるなら、今が絶好の機会です。 幅広いプラットフォームを利用できるため、技術的な専門知識や経験に関係なく、誰にとっても何かがあります。 あなたがビジネス アナリスト、対象分野の専門家、または単にアプリ開発に関心のある人であっても、ノーコードおよびローコード プラットフォームは、あなたのアイデアを実現する方法を提供します。
結論として、ノーコードおよびローコードのアプリ開発プラットフォームは、アプリケーションの構築と展開の方法を変革しており、アプリ開発の未来は、継続的な成長と開発によって形成される可能性があります。 したがって、ノーコードおよびローコード アプリ開発の世界を探求することに興味がある場合は、今がその時です。